Why South Florida Tree Care Differs From National Guidelines

Most tree care details available online, in books, and from northern-founded experts assumes temperate local weather prerequisites with specified seasons, iciness dormancy, and becoming styles that absolutely do not follow in South Florida. Following universal country wide rules in Fort Lauderdale, Hollywood, or Davie can bring about poor influence, wired timber, and wasted dollars.

True dormancy infrequently happens in South Florida's climate the place winter temperatures seldom dip underneath 50 degrees for extended intervals. While tree expansion slows throughout the time of cooler months from December thru February, so much species keep some metabolic job throughout the 12 months. This ongoing job potential wounds from trimming do not seal as solely in the time of winter as they might in essentially dormant northern timber, requiring exceptional wound management approaches.

Year-around pest and sickness stress creates constant vulnerability that northern climates don't experience. In temperate regions, winter freezes kill many pathogens and bugs, offering typical sickness breaks. South Florida's delicate winters let fungal spores, bacterial populations, and insect pests to persist 12 months-around. Trimming wounds can develop into illness websites no matter season until proper methodology and timing diminish publicity.

Hurricane season from June by using November overrides all different seasonal issues for South Florida tree care. While northern tree care might concentrate on fighting winter ice wreck or spring storm breakage, South Florida's customary structural difficulty comes to getting ready trees for winds which can exceed 100 mph. This quintessential change shifts foremost trimming timing closer to pre-typhoon guidance as opposed to publish-typhoon cleanup.

Tropical and subtropical species favourite in South Florida landscapes together with mango, avocado, a number palms, and a variety of ornamentals stick to specific phenological styles than temperate species. These bushes may well flower, fruit, and flush new growth on schedules bearing no courting to calendar seasons. Understanding species-genuine timing becomes simple for trimming that complements instead of disrupts healthy cycles.

Rainfall styles influence trimming selections in approaches beside the point to northern climates. South Florida's one-of-a-kind rainy season from May via October and dry season from November with the aid of April impression ailment unfold, wound therapy, and tree strain phases. Trimming all over periods of excessive humidity and typical rain increases infirmity transmission hazard, even as dry season trimming permits sooner wound closure with lessen irritation charges.

Heat strain issues for the period of South Florida's summer months create trimming constraints unknown in temperate regions. Major structural pruning in the time of peak summer season warmth can pressure bushes already struggling with top temperatures, most likely triggering decline. This problem exists even for effectively-watered trees, because the aggregate of heat, humidity, and pruning pressure can crush tree defenses.

Species-Specific Trimming Schedules for Tropical Climate

The diversity of species thriving in South Florida landscapes needs tailor-made procedures to trimming timing. Generic seasonal concepts fail to account for the specified biology and environmental responses of different tree sorts, very likely causing extra injury than gain.

image

Live okaytrimming achieves supreme results throughout the time of late wintry weather from January with the aid of March. While those timber don't thoroughly dormant, their increase slows for the duration of cooler months, enabling pruning wounds to seal before spring enlargement acceleration. This timing also precedes hurricane season, making certain structural upgrades are in region earlier storm threats emerge. Late winter trimming minimizes o.k.wilt infirmity danger, though this devastating pathogen continues to be infrequent in South Florida compared to principal and northern parts of the kingdom.

Royal fingers and other vast palm species benefit from trimming in overdue spring, mostly April as a result of early May. This timing removes dead fronds and seed pods sooner than typhoon season when averting the winter months while fingers express minimal improvement and diminished wound reaction. However, circumvent over-pruning hands by eliminating purely absolutely lifeless fronds and those striking lower than horizontal. Current arboricultural technology demonstrates that casting off efficient fronds stresses hands and decreases their wind resistance.

Mango timber require careful timing coordination with fruiting cycles. These important fruit trees should always obtain structural pruning quickly after harvest, routinely overdue summer time by using early fall in South Florida. Trimming ahead of flowering gets rid of attainable fruit construction, even though trimming all over fruit construction can result in fruit drop. Post-harvest timing helps trees to get well sooner than the following flowering cycle while addressing structural problems before typhoon season ends.

Ficus species, whether or not ornamental or the invasive however normal Benjamin fig, tolerate trimming 12 months-round however reply highest quality throughout lively increase durations from April with the aid of October. These quickly-increasing bushes right now compartmentalize wounds and generate new expansion to exchange eliminated branches. However, ficus trimming all the way through lively expansion calls for vigilance in opposition t fungal diseases that thrive in warm, humid prerequisites. Professional arborists oftentimes practice wound dressings to good sized ficus cuts, however this observe continues to be arguable for so much tree species.

Flowering trees which include tabebuia, Hong Kong orchid tree, and jacaranda require trimming schedules that guard bloom cycles. Major structural work ought to happen automatically after flowering ends, permitting a full yr for flower bud advancement until now the next blooming season. Light maintenance trimming can come about yr-around, yet eradicating branches at some point of lively flower bud formation removes the next season's bloom.

Citrus bushes in residential landscapes advantage from trimming in overdue wintry weather earlier than spring bloom. This timing shapes bushes for gold standard fruit production even though putting off lifeless timber and thinning dense canopies that sell ailment. Avoid foremost citrus trimming at some stage in active fruiting, as stress can set off fruit drop. Post-harvest trimming is appropriate however affords much less time for restoration previously the following flowering cycle.

Pre-Hurricane Season Preparation Timeline

Hurricane preparedness drives South Florida tree trimming timing greater than any other point. The six-month storm season requires strategic making plans that balances leading trimming timing for tree health with the central of structural guidance beforehand storms threaten.

January because of March represents the ideal window for great structural pruning and crown relief paintings. These cooler months give several key reward: slower tree progress allows higher wound response, decreased disease force minimizes inflammation probability, final touch neatly earlier storm season begins ensures timber have months to compartmentalize wounds, and tree provider availability remains high before the spring rush starts.

Major structural paintings throughout this wintry weather window ought to attention on identifying and weeding out weak branch attachments, lowering elevated limbs that create excessive wind loading, thinning dense canopies to permit wind passage, and getting rid of dead wood that will became hazardous projectiles. This competitive pruning can eradicate 20 to 30 % of cover density devoid of harming suit trees, dramatically enhancing typhoon survivability.

April and May serve as the very last preparation window formerly storm season formally starts off June 1st. Property householders who missed the top-quality iciness trimming period can nonetheless succeed in superb menace discount due to late spring work. However, this timing coincides with top demand as many estate vendors scramble for last-minute education, potentially resulting in lengthy wait times and top class pricing.

Late spring trimming could prioritize the so much necessary safety concerns inclusive of branches overhanging buildings, useless timber elimination, and trees with transparent structural defects. More great cosmetic or enlargement administration paintings should be deferred unless after typhoon season until particular trouble call for on the spot consciousness. The goal shifts from accomplished cover control to detailed probability relief.

Memorial Day Weekend has emerged as an unofficial closing date in South Florida's tree care trade. Companies record that assets proprietors who have not scheduled storm practise trimming by using past due May primarily combat to discover obtainable carrier until now season starts off. This timing strain can strength belongings house owners into accepting increased expenses or less thorough https://cruzvjlr667.lowescouponn.com/article-6-emergency-tree-service paintings than wonderful coaching may consist of.

June trimming, when feasible, overlaps with early storm season whilst storms every now and then enhance. Arborists oftentimes endorse towards important trimming after June 1st unless addressing glaring negative aspects. The probability of having in part trimmed bushes while a hurricane arrives, creating unbalanced canopies extra prone than if untrimmed, outweighs merits of marginally better structural education.

Mid-season trimming from July simply by September deserve to be restrained to emergency possibility removing purely. Any tree hazardous enough to warrant trimming all through lively storm season affords such critical risk that removal other than trimming occasionally makes more sense. Non-emergency paintings in the course of this period creates unnecessary vulnerability if storms enhance without delay.

Post-Storm Recovery Trimming Protocols

The period following hurricanes or intense thunderstorms calls for other trimming procedures than pre-season preparation or hobbies protection. Storm-broken timber latest targeted challenges and opportunities that respectable arborists tackle by using systematic submit-storm protocols.

Immediate post-typhoon overview focuses on security dangers requiring emergency response. Trees or good sized branches resting on constructions, blocking roadways, or tangled in pressure strains want pro emergency tree provider despite broader trimming schedules. These events call for fast interest to steer clear of accidents and permit community healing.

Secondary review inside of two to 4 weeks after main storms evaluates less transparent damage along with partially broken branches still hooked up, cracks in principal limbs or trunks, root heaving that compromised steadiness, and canopy imbalance from asymmetric branch loss. This break might not manifest instant detrimental however can bring about behind schedule mess ups weeks or months later with out properly intervention.

Recovery trimming gets rid of broken wooden whereas retaining as much natural cover as you'll be able to. Storm-broken bushes characteristically lose fantastic canopy, and competitive additional trimming can push pressured trees into fatal decline. Professional arborists stability hazard elimination with the desire to maintain ample photosynthetic means for tree recovery.

Timing recuperation trimming requires balancing diverse components. Immediate elimination of broken branches prevents their eventual fall and reduces entry facets for decay organisms. However, bushes beneath excessive stress from storms might also gain from a ready duration allowing evaluate of which branches will continue to exist in the past making very last trimming judgements. Professional arborists overview each and every predicament individually.

Wound therapy turns into fantastically fabulous for typhoon damage developing wide torn or broken branches. Unlike refreshing pruning cuts that bushes compartmentalize simply, ragged storm wounds furnish magnificent access websites for pathogens. Professional trimming cleans up those wounds thru correct cuts that eliminate torn bark and establish smooth edges, facilitating high-quality tree reaction.

Fertilization and supplemental care occasionally accompany post-typhoon healing trimming. Trees that lost relevant cover might also improvement from pale fertilization to assist new boom, at the same time accurate irrigation allows restless trees safeguard fundamental metabolism. However, excessive fertilization of hurricane-broken trees can push expansion past what compromised root structures can beef up, requiring official judgment approximately terrifi intervention phases.

Winter Dormancy Considerations for South Florida

While correct dormancy infrequently occurs in South Florida, the cooler months from December simply by February create prerequisites that have an impact on trimming decisions and effects. Understanding how minimum dormancy influences tree care timing allows optimize outcome.

Growth slowdown all over winter months approach timber have reduced potential to generate new enlargement that compensates for eliminated branches. This problem calls for extra conservative trimming approaches than all over energetic starting to be season. Removing 30 p.c of canopy in the time of summer allows for rapid regrowth within months, although the comparable aggressive iciness trimming may just take a full year for full recovery.

Reduced pathogen sport in the course of cooler months creates a illness skills for winter trimming. Many fungal ailments that plague South Florida timber reveal lowered pastime whilst temperatures drop below 70 degrees for improved classes. This traditional ailment pressure reduction makes winter an engaging trimming season no matter the growth slowdown worries.

Wound closure costs gradual for the period of wintry weather however nevertheless happen at phases not possible in unquestionably chilly climates. South Florida's light winters enable ongoing however diminished cambial sport that regularly compartmentalizes pruning wounds. This slower closure requires greater concentration to right reducing technique, as wounds stay vulnerable to pathogen entry for longer periods.

Deciduous tree trimming ordinarilly happens at some point of wintry weather dormancy to limit stress and allow clear visualization of department constitution without leaf interference. South Florida's constrained deciduous species together with bald cypress, deciduous magnolias, and sure alright follow this standard pattern. Winter trimming of those species gives you the similar reward it gives you in northern climates.

Evergreen species along with such a lot South Florida timber do not offer the department layout visualization advantage that deciduous bushes be offering in the course of iciness. For these timber, winter trimming advantages come more often than not from diminished disease rigidity and pre-storm education rather than enhanced operating conditions or tree biology advantages.

Cold wreck repair might be crucial following rare freeze pursuits that harm tropical and subtropical species. South Florida's occasional winter freezes can kill department hints and foliage on delicate species inclusive of mango, avocado, and confident hands. However, break comparison must always wait a few weeks until the overall extent turns into apparent, as reputedly dead tissue often recovers.

Coordinating Trimming With Flowering and Fruiting Cycles

Many South Florida panorama bushes supply ornamental plant life or fit to be eaten fruit that adds significance and amusement to residences. Trimming timing that disrupts those cycles gets rid of benefits and doubtlessly reduces belongings values, making coordination with natural and organic cycles main.

Flower bud formation timing varies dramatically amongst species. Some trees which includes many orchid tree varieties type flower buds in fall for spring blooming, at the same time others broaden buds just weeks in the past flowering. Understanding species-distinctive bud formation schedules allows for trimming that preserves bloom while nonetheless addressing structural and wellness problems.

Post-bloom trimming supplies the longest seemingly time for flower bud development beforehand a higher blooming season. This timing works well for spring-blooming timber along with tabebuia, Hong Kong orchid tree, and jacaranda. Trimming all of the sudden after plants fade facilitates a complete year for new timber to mature and strengthen flower buds.

Fruit tree trimming have to stability fruit production dreams with tree future health and structural integrity. Heavy fruiting can tension timber and create damaged branches from severe weight. Strategic trimming that thins fruit-bearing picket can truely get well fruit fine and tree health as compared to permitting unrestricted fruiting. However, this trimming would have to come about ahead of fruit develops or after harvest to avert shedding the crop.

Mango manufacturing timing in South Florida mainly effects in fruit ripening from May due to September based on variety. This time table creates conflicts with typhoon instruction timing, as appropriate structural trimming intervals coincide with fruit advancement or harvest. Property proprietors have to want between maximizing fruit creation and best hurricane instruction, or be given compromise timing that partially addresses each objectives.

Citrus blooming in South Florida in many instances occurs in past due iciness and early spring, with fruit ripening nine to one year later depending on diversity. This expanded timeline capacity citrus timber elevate fruit for the period of storm season, creating weight loading that increases department breakage chance. Pre-season trimming should still skinny fruit-bearing branches whilst holding ample canopy for affordable creation.

Palm seed manufacturing creates unsafe conditions at some stage in storms when heavy seed clusters turn out to be projectiles or upload weight that raises frond failure menace. Royal fingers, coconut palms, and date fingers benefit from seed removing throughout the time of past due spring or early summer season, taking away this storm hazard in the past top season arrives.
